Centennial Park, Urban park in Randwick City Council, Australia
Centennial Park is an open space in eastern Sydney featuring sports fields, cycling paths, and green areas throughout its grounds. The space accommodates various outdoor activities across its layout.
The park was established as part of urban development in the eastern suburbs to serve the local area. Its creation responded to the need for recreational facilities and green spaces in the region.
Regular sports activities and community events take place in the park, making it central to local recreational and social activities.
A cycling path links Kingsford to the park, making it easier for cyclists and people on foot to reach the area. The layout and pathways are designed for straightforward navigation.
The park's management includes a native tree planting program that has introduced more than a hundred local species to the grounds. This effort helps support the area's wildlife and plant life.
